Nudity in Protest

Nudity in protest has been used for centuries to convey powerful messages about societal issues such as gender inequality, racism, and environmental degradation. It is an effective way to draw attention to these concerns while also challenging cultural norms around clothing, body image, and social conventions. When individuals choose to bare their bodies publicly, they risk arrest, censorship, and physical harm.

Naked protesters argue that their actions can be both erotic and political expressions.

Nudity in protest often involves exposure of the genitals, breasts, buttocks, and nipples. This can be seen as an act of defiance against traditional standards of modesty and propriety. By revealing their most private parts, protestors assert their right to control their own bodies and challenge societal expectations about sexuality. They also demonstrate solidarity with other participants who may feel marginalized due to their physical appearance or identity.

In addition to its erotic nature, nudity in protest can also convey political meanings.

When Indigenous women protested oil pipelines by stripping down during a parade in Canada in 2019, they drew attention to the impact of fossil fuel extraction on land rights and environmental justice. Similarly, when activists bared themselves during the Women's March in Washington DC in 2017, they called attention to gender-based violence, reproductive freedom, and pay equity. Nude demonstrators may also highlight the human cost of war, economic exploitation, or state oppression through symbolic gestures such as chained hands or exposed backs.

The use of nudity in protest is controversial because it blurs boundaries between personal privacy and public display. It can cause discomfort and embarrassment among viewers, especially if children are present. Critics claim that nudity is used simply for shock value rather than to make substantive points about social issues.

Proponents argue that it is a legitimate form of expression protected under free speech laws. Some jurisdictions have even legalized toplessness in certain settings such as beaches or parks.
